What are Accelerated Mobile Pages (AMP)?
AMPs are Google's response to the loading speed problems that many web pages present when the user tries to access them from mobile devices.
Accelerated mobile pages are those to which Google has added extra code to make them lighter . What is done is to eliminate the heaviest elements that are not considered necessary. Essential and text elements are loaded. Because of this, some web pages look slightly different on mobile.
Identifying this type of page is very simple, since Mexico Mobile Number List in the search results they appear with an icon that differentiates them from the rest : a blue circle with a white lightning bolt in the center accompanied by the acronym AMP.
AMP design or responsive design?
AMP layout is a loading speed optimization technique . This technique focuses on the content of the website and puts its design in the background. Your website users benefit from AMP design because accessing information is much easier. On the other hand, you give up certain elements that reinforce branding and brand perception on mobile devices.

AMP design focuses on the content of the website and puts its design in the background
For its part, responsive design seeks to adapt a web page to any mobile device without resizing any of its elements. This design technique is not only designed for mobile phones, but it ensures that the appearance and usability of the page are the best on all types of devices: desktop computers, laptops, tablets and smartphones.
